What steps can I take to properly maintain my garbage disposal after installation or repair?
To properly maintain your garbage disposal after installation or repair, you should: <br />1. Run cold water while using the disposal to help flush out debris.<br />2. Avoid putting hard items like bones or fruit pits into the disposal.<br />3. Use a disposal cleaner or ice cubes with vinegar to clean and deodorize the unit.<br />4. Regularly check for leaks or unusual noises and address any issues promptly.<br />5. Avoid overloading the disposal with large amounts of food waste at once.
How can I effectively unclog my bathroom plumbing fixtures without using harsh chemicals?
One effective method to unclog bathroom plumbing fixtures without using harsh chemicals is to use a plunger. Make sure to create a tight seal around the drain and then push and pull the plunger vigorously to dislodge the clog. Additionally, you can try using a plumbing snake or auger to physically remove the blockage.
What are the signs that indicate a potential gas leak in my home?
The signs that indicate a potential gas leak in your home include a rotten egg or sulfur-like odor, hissing or whistling sounds near gas lines or appliances, dead or dying vegetation near gas lines, and physical symptoms such as dizziness, nausea, or headaches. If you suspect a gas leak, evacuate the area immediately and contact a licensed plumber or gas company for assistance.
What are the signs that indicate a sewer line repair may be necessary, and how can I address them promptly?
Signs that indicate a sewer line repair may be necessary include:<br /><br />1. Foul odors coming from drains or the yard.<br />2. Slow draining sinks, tubs, or toilets.<br />3. Gurgling noises coming from drains.<br />4. Sewage backups or standing water in the yard.<br /><br />To address these signs promptly, it is recommended to contact a licensed plumber to perform a camera inspection of the sewer line to identify the issue accurately and determine the best course of action for repair.
How can I determine if my kitchen faucet needs to be repaired or replaced, and what are the steps involved in the repair process?
If your kitchen faucet is leaking, has low water pressure, or is constantly dripping, it may need to be repaired or replaced. To determine the best course of action, you can first try cleaning the aerator and checking for any visible damage. If the issue persists, you may need to disassemble the faucet to inspect the internal components for wear or damage. Depending on the severity of the issue, you may need to replace certain parts such as the cartridge, O-rings, or seals. If the faucet is old or extensively damaged, it may be more cost-effective to replace it entirely. Remember to turn off the water supply before starting any repair work.
